The Republican primary for Georgia’s 1st congressional district on May 19, 2026, produced an outright nominee when Jim Kingston exceeded 50 percent, finishing at 52.4 percent against a fragmented field. Georgia’s jungle-primary rules trigger a runoff only when no candidate reaches a majority, so Kingston’s result avoided that step and aligned with the district’s consistent Republican voting patterns following incumbent Buddy Carter’s Senate bid. Democratic voters required a June runoff, yet the safe-Republican character of GA-01 directs trader attention to the GOP contest. With the first-round vote totals certified months earlier and no active legal or administrative challenges, the market reflects near-unanimous consensus on an outright winner. Only an unanticipated recount petition or court intervention before certification could reopen the outcome.
